Shopian gunfight: One more militant killed, toll reaches three, searches continue

News Desk by News Desk
October 7, 2020 | 11:36 am
in Conflict, News

Photo: Muneeb Ul Islam/Kashmir Bylines

Srinagar: Three militants were killed on Wednesday in an overnight encounter in Sugan area of South Kashmir’s Shopian district.

Quoting unnamed officials, Global News Service reported that three militants were killed during the gunfight, however their identity is yet to be be ascertained.

Sources say all the three slain militants are locals, two from Hizb and one from Al-Badr.

The operation was suspended late night on Tuesday due to darkness, however operation was again resumed with the first light of this morning.

A police officer told Global News Service that on Tuesday evening when militants were trapped after being encircled by forces, they were offered chance to surrender, however they refused the offer.

Earlier, a joint team of Police, Army’s 3
44 RR and CRPF launched a cordon-and-search-operation in Sighanpora . As the joint team encircled the suspected spot, the hiding militants fired upon them. The fire was retaliated by the joint team, triggering off an encounter. GNS
